Creating a Play Space for Younger Children


For growing families, a garden room can become a bright, engaging play space where children can explore, learn and enjoy themselves in comfort. With a bespoke design, it can be tailored to support creative play throughout the year, helping parents keep the main house calm and clutter-free. You might choose to include:


  • Soft, durable flooring that stands up to energetic playtimes

  • Built-in storage for toys, books and craft materials to keep everything organised

  • Adjustable lighting to shift the mood from active games to quiet storytelling

  • High-performance insulation and heating to maintain a cosy environment in all seasons

  • Hard-wired internet connection to support educational games, interactive apps and screen-based activities


Beyond giving younger children a space of their own, a playroom in the garden also has the practical advantage of freeing up valuable living space inside the main home. Over time, as children grow, the flexible layout can be reimagined to suit changing needs, transforming easily into a homework zone, a gaming den or a hobby room for music, crafts or sports. 






A Study Room Where Teenagers Can Focus



A bespoke garden room can make an ideal teenage study area, especially during crucial exam years such as GCSEs, A-Levels or when studying for other qualifications. Designed as a quiet, focused space away from the distractions of the main house, it helps students concentrate for longer, maintain better routines and separate study time from relaxation.


Unlike bedrooms or dining tables, a purpose-built garden room offers the privacy and consistency needed to support long revision sessions. High-performance insulation, integrated lighting and hard-wired internet all come as standard, ensuring year-round comfort and reliable access to online learning tools. Ergonomic furniture and built-in storage can also be added to suit each student’s learning style.


Some families choose to create a flexible layout with zones for reading, note-taking and group study, while others opt for a minimalist setup to keep distractions to a minimum. As well as improving focus and productivity, a dedicated study room also gives parents a more comfortable space to help with planning, past papers or tutoring sessions.


After exams, the space can easily evolve into a reading room, hobby space or even a professional home office as family needs develop and change. This adaptability means your investment continues to support learning, work and family life well beyond school years.

Creating a Modern Granny Annexe or Multigenerational Living Space - Subject to Planning Permission


As multigenerational living becomes more common, many families are using garden rooms as private, comfortable annexes for elderly relatives. A bespoke garden room can be designed with accessibility in mind, including features such as step-free access, wide doorways and easy-to-use fixtures. 


Optional extras like a kitchenette, private bathroom and separate living area allow relatives to maintain independence while staying close to family support. With heating, insulation and internet connection already included as standard, there is no need for complex additional works. Over time, the space can easily transition into a guest suite, studio or second living room if family needs change.
